Kelly Osbourne Honors Ozzy: Birmingham's Beloved Son Remembered

Remembering Ozzy: A Birthday Tribute

Birmingham has come together to honor one of its most iconic sons, Ozzy Osbourne, by posthumously awarding him the city's highest civic honor. This heartfelt tribute coincides with what would have been his 77th birthday, a moment marked by emotion and gratitude for a life that transcended musical boundaries.

Daughter Kelly Osbourne stood proudly in representation of her father at a private ceremony where she was presented with the Lord Mayor's Award by Deputy Lord Mayor Ken Wood. Kelly expressed that this day was not only significant for her family but also a testament to the profound love the city has for her father.

"Birmingham is so special to him and never in my wildest dreams did I expect the outpouring of love that we received. There is no place like Brum," Kelly shared in an emotional moment, clearly moved by the city's embrace.

A Working-Class Hero

Born and raised in Aston, Ozzy's journey from local boy to global rock icon is the quintessential narrative of resilience. The civic honor recognizes his remarkable contribution to Birmingham's cultural and musical identity. As Kelly aptly pointed out, her father encapsulated the working-class spirit—remaining humble, grounded, and unapologetically authentic.

Kelly recalled,

"He was the people's person, he never changed and was always the working-class hero. He showed the world that you can be a boy from Aston and be everything."

The Emotional Weight of Tribute

The ceremony was undoubtedly a bittersweet occasion for Kelly, who remarked,

"I wish my father was here to receive this award. It was one of his proudest moments, and he knew he was getting this award before he passed."

The weight of the moment was palpable as Kelly accepted the award with grace while recalling the emotional struggles she faced since her father's passing.

A Call for Further Recognition

During the ceremony, Kelly expressed her hopes for Ozzy's enduring legacy by suggesting even more ways to honor him, including naming the local airport after him. Imagine landing at Ozzy Osbourne Airport—a dream she boldly proclaimed:

"He deserves that so much. I would purposely fly into Ozzy Osbourne airport every single time just to land in an airport named after my father."

The Lasting Impact of a Legend

Ozzy's legacy reaches far beyond his roots in Birmingham. As a founding member of Black Sabbath, he revolutionized the music industry, shaping the sounds of heavy metal and leaving an indelible mark on the global music scene. At the award ceremony, a poignant reminder of his impact was reiterated by the Lord Mayor of Birmingham, Councillor Zafar Iqbal MBE:

"Ozzy will always be a proud and much-missed son of Birmingham. Having achieved worldwide success, he never forgot his Brummie roots."
